As for the shuttle companies, one union controls everything and has no website with rates. They really have no incentive to make things easy--they are a monopoly. For this reason, Betsy went to the trouble to compile a current list of rates.

Keep it simple.

Buy ticket in airport lobby for shuttle van ( was 47 pesos/person in June), show ticket to shuttle van director on sidewalk directly outside airport exit/ relay destination and he will direct you to appropriate van. Have a seat in van; 6-8 minute ride to downtown hotels, for example

Painless
